Understanding Automobile Carbonaceous Removal
Automobile carbonaceous removal is a vital process that focuses on the build-up of carbonaceous deposits within an vehicle. In time, various factors such as gasoline grade, operating habits, and engine configuration can result in the accumulation of these carbonaceous deposits. This accumulation can negatively impact vehicle performance, gasoline efficiency, and pollution. By utilizing specialized methods, vehicle carbonaceous removal efficiently eliminates these detrimental buildups, returning the automobile's ideal operation.
The process commonly entails utilizing advanced removal techniques, such as H2 carbonaceous removal, which employs hydrogen gaseous substance to break down and eradicate carbon accumulation without the requirement for taking apart the engine. This method is gaining popularity due to its efficiency and the minimal disruption it creates to the automobile's operation. Professional companies often combine this method with other removal methods to ensure thorough results, providing automobiles with revitalized efficiency.
Comprehending the significance of automobile carbonaceous removal is key for keeping your automobile's well-being. Frequent cleaning can lead to enhanced fuel efficiency, decreased emissions, and improved acceleration response. Moreover, addressing carbon accumulation proactively can assist prolong the life of your engine and stop costly repairs, making it an valuable consideration for all automobile owners.
Signs That Your Engine Requires Servicing
One of the most telling signs that your engine is due for maintenance is a marked decline in fuel efficiency. If you find yourself refueling more often without any changes to your driving habits, it could indicate that carbon accumulation is hindering the combustion process. This loss of efficiency not only affects your wallet but also your vehicle's overall performance. You may also see that your car struggles to accelerate or maintain speed, which is another red flag that something is not right under the hood.
Another indicator that your engine may be due for a clean is the presence of odd noises, such as knocking or pinging sounds. These noises are commonly symptoms of improper combustion resulting from carbon buildup affecting the engine's components. If you hear these sounds during operation, it's crucial to address the issue quickly, as continued neglect can lead to more severe engine damage and costly repairs down the line. An engine carbon clean can help restore smoother operation and eliminate these annoying noises.

Finally, watch for the warning lights on your dashboard. If your check engine light is lit, it is best not to ignore it. While it could indicate different issues, carbon accumulation can contribute to malfunctioning sensors and other components. Having your engine checked and cleaned can possibly resolve this warning light while improving your vehicle's performance. If your engine exhibits these symptoms, it is time to consider maintenance and the benefits of carbon cleaning.
Advantages and Myths of Engine Carbon Cleaning
Carbon cleaning offers a range of advantages that can significantly enhance vehicle performance. One of the primary advantages is improved fuel efficiency. By eliminating accumulated carbon deposits, engines can breathe better, leading to more effective combustion and optimal fuel usage. This not only helps in lowering fuel costs over time but also aids in decreased emissions, making your vehicle extra environmentally friendly. Additionally, carbon cleaning can restore throttle response, resulting in a more dynamic driving experience.
Despite its advantages, there are several myths surrounding engine carbon cleaning that can create skepticism among car owners. One common misconception is that carbon cleaning is only needed for antiquated vehicles. In reality, modern engines are still prone to carbon buildup due to elements like fuel quality and driving conditions. Another myth suggests that carbon cleaning can resolve all engine problems, which is incorrect. While it can enhance performance and efficiency, it is not a catch-all solution for technical issues.
In addition, the efficacy of carbon cleaning processes, particularly professional services, is often questioned. However, evidence from numerous reports shows that properly performed carbon cleaning can lead to noticeable improvements in performance parameters. It's important for car owners to differentiate between professional methods and DIY attempts, as the latter may be ineffective and risky. Understanding the true benefits and dispelling myths will enable drivers to make informed decisions regarding carbon cleaning for their vehicles.
